Forward Collision-Avoidance Assist Helps Watch the Road Ahead

One of the most valuable safety systems on the 2026 Hyundai Palisade is Forward Collision-Avoidance Assist. This technology uses cameras and sensors to monitor traffic conditions ahead and can provide warnings when it detects a potential collision. If the driver does not react quickly enough, the system may automatically apply braking assistance.

The system can detect:

  • Vehicles
  • Pedestrians
  • Cyclists
  • Junction turning situations
  • Oncoming traffic scenarios

Higher trims expand this capability even further with additional lane-change and evasive-steering functions that help drivers during complex traffic situations.

Lane Keeping and Lane Following Technology Work Together

Long highway drives can be tiring. The 2026 Palisade helps reduce stress by combining Lane Keeping Assist and Lane Following Assist.

Lane Keeping Assist monitors lane markings and can apply steering corrections if the vehicle begins to drift unintentionally.

Lane Following Assist takes things a step further by helping the Palisade stay centered in its lane on clearly marked roads.

Together, these systems create a smoother and more confident driving experience, especially during long-distance travel or daily commutes.

Blind Spot Protection Gets More Advanced

Changing lanes in a large three-row SUV can sometimes be challenging. Hyundai addresses that concern with multiple blind spot technologies.

Standard Blind-Spot Collision Warning alerts drivers when another vehicle occupies a blind spot. Available upgrades include Blind-Spot Collision-Avoidance Assist and Blind-Spot View Monitor.

Blind-Spot Collision-Avoidance Assist can help intervene with steering input when a collision risk is detected. Meanwhile, the Blind-Spot View Monitor displays a live camera feed directly within the digital instrument cluster when a turn signal is activated.

This camera view allows drivers to see areas that mirrors alone may miss, helping improve visibility during lane changes.

Highway Driving Assist Makes Long Trips Easier

Families often choose the Hyundai Palisade because it excels on road trips. The available Highway Driving Assist technologies help make those journeys more relaxing.

Standard Highway Driving Assist works with Smart Cruise Control to maintain a preset speed and following distance while helping keep the vehicle centered in its lane.

Select upper trims offer Highway Driving Assist 2, which adds more advanced functionality and supports smoother highway travel.

These systems are not autonomous driving features, but they help reduce workload during extended periods behind the wheel.

Parking Assistance Reduces Everyday Stress

Parking a three-row SUV can feel intimidating in crowded parking lots. The 2026 Palisade offers several technologies designed to make maneuvering easier.

Available parking-related features include:

  • Parking Distance Warning
  • Parking Collision-Avoidance Assist Reverse
  • Surround View Monitor
  • Remote Smart Parking Assist

Parking Distance Warning uses sensors to detect nearby obstacles. Parking Collision-Avoidance Assist Reverse can help apply braking if an obstacle is detected while backing up.

The available Surround View Monitor creates a 360-degree bird's-eye view around the vehicle, making it easier to navigate tight spaces.

On select trims, Remote Smart Parking Assist allows the vehicle to move into or out of a parking space while the driver remains outside.

Advanced Rear Occupant Protection

For parents, few safety features are more important than systems designed to protect children. The 2026 Hyundai Palisade offers Advanced Rear Occupant Alert on many trims. This system helps remind drivers to check rear seating areas before exiting the vehicle. In today's busy world, reminders like these add another level of confidence for families traveling with young passengers.

Safe Exit Assist is another standout feature. If the system detects approaching traffic from behind, it can warn occupants before they open a door into a potentially dangerous situation. This feature is especially valuable when loading children along busy streets or crowded parking lots.

Comprehensive Airbag Protection

The 2026 Hyundai Palisade features an extensive airbag system designed to help protect occupants throughout all three rows.

The airbag setup includes:

  • Driver airbag
  • Front passenger airbag
  • Driver knee airbag
  • Front center airbag
  • Front side airbags
  • Second-row side airbags
  • Rear side airbags
  • Side curtain airbags

This broad coverage helps protect occupants from multiple impact directions and demonstrates Hyundai's focus on passenger safety.

Visibility Enhancements Improve Driver Awareness

Seeing more of the road often means reacting sooner to potential hazards. The 2026 Palisade offers several features that improve visibility, including:

  • Rear View Monitor
  • High Beam Assist
  • Blind-Spot View Monitor
  • Surround View Monitor
  • Available Built-In Dash Cam

High Beam Assist automatically adjusts headlight operation to help maximize visibility without distracting other drivers. The available Built-In Dash Cam can record while driving and, in certain configurations, monitor activity while parked.
